Washington Place is a 3-block street that runs west from Broadway to Washington Square park. It's between (and parallel to) West 4th Street and Waverly Place (which takes the place of 6th). Here's a zoomable Google map.

There are a number of subway stops nearby (labelled on map above):

  • N-R trains at 8th and Broadway
  • 6 train at Astor Place (8th & Lafayette), or Bleecker & Lafayette
  • B-D-F-M trains at Broadway & Lafayette, or 4th St and 6th Ave
  • A-C-E trains at 4th St and 6th Ave
  • 1 train at Christopher street and 7th ave (2 blocks west of WS park)
